HOME > Development > Full Stack Next.js And Strapi

Full Stack Next.js And Strapi

  • Development
  • Jan 30, 2025
SynopsisFull Stack Next.js And Strapi, available at $54.99, has an av...
Full Stack Next.js And Strapi  No.1

Full Stack Next.js And Strapi, available at $54.99, has an average rating of 4.83, with 48 lectures, based on 3 reviews, and has 20 subscribers.

You will learn about Build a complete Full Stack Web App with NextJS and Strapi Build the Front End Application with NextJS Use Strapi as a Headless Content Management System (CMS) Test the Strapi REST API with Postman VSCode Extension Style the application with TailwindCSS Implement common web dev patterns including filtering, sorting, and pagination Deploy NextJS to Vercel Deploy Strapi to Heroku Use Strapis data transfer tool to sync development and production data Handle image uploads with Cloudinary Debug deployment gotchas Quick tips on common NextJS caching gotchas This course is ideal for individuals who are This course is for beginner to intermediate web developers or This course is for anyone looking for a crash course on using NextJS and Strapi together It is particularly useful for This course is for beginner to intermediate web developers or This course is for anyone looking for a crash course on using NextJS and Strapi together.

Enroll now: Full Stack Next.js And Strapi

Summary

Title: Full Stack Next.js And Strapi

Price: $54.99

Average Rating: 4.83

Number of Lectures: 48

Number of Published Lectures: 48

Number of Curriculum Items: 48

Number of Published Curriculum Objects: 48

Original Price: $34.99

Quality Status: approved

Status: Live

What You Will Learn

  • Build a complete Full Stack Web App with NextJS and Strapi
  • Build the Front End Application with NextJS
  • Use Strapi as a Headless Content Management System (CMS)
  • Test the Strapi REST API with Postman VSCode Extension
  • Style the application with TailwindCSS
  • Implement common web dev patterns including filtering, sorting, and pagination
  • Deploy NextJS to Vercel
  • Deploy Strapi to Heroku
  • Use Strapis data transfer tool to sync development and production data
  • Handle image uploads with Cloudinary
  • Debug deployment gotchas
  • Quick tips on common NextJS caching gotchas
  • Who Should Attend

  • This course is for beginner to intermediate web developers
  • This course is for anyone looking for a crash course on using NextJS and Strapi together
  • Target Audiences

  • This course is for beginner to intermediate web developers
  • This course is for anyone looking for a crash course on using NextJS and Strapi together
  • Hello and welcome to the Full Stack CMS Website With Next.js and Strapi Course.

    In this course, we will learn just enough about Next.js and Strapi to build and deploy a website for a fictional flying machine company.

    Save time by not having to reinvent the wheel, and use the battle-tested and leading headless CMS solution.

    We will explore various Next.js and React features through example-driven learning:

  • Route groups and layouts

  • Server components and Client components

  • Search Params and Path Params

  • Server actions

  • Caching

  • useFormState hook

  • useSearchParams and usePathname hooks

  • We will also explore various Strapi features including:

  • Single Types

  • Collection Types

  • REST API

  • Swagger Documentation

  • Relations

  • Data Transfer

  • Media Uploads

  • We will focus on building practical features commonly found in content-driven marketing websites, such as:

  • List and Detail view

  • Pagination

  • Filtering

  • Sorting

  • Contact form

  • Bookmarkable URLs

  • Data Visualization Chart

  • This course is fast paced and designed to get you up to speed on using Next.js and Strapi together to rapidly build a content-driven website. Familiarity with basic web development and React concepts is highly recommended before taking this course. The intended learner is someone who has some web dev experience and wants to gain additional practice building a standard marketing website using a modern tech stack.

    Course Curriculum

    Chapter 1: Introduction

    Lecture 1: Demo

    Lecture 2: Introduction

    Lecture 3: Resources

    Chapter 2: Setup Next.js

    Lecture 1: Initialize And Clean Up

    Lecture 2: Static Home Page

    Chapter 3: Initialize Strapi

    Lecture 1: Initialize Strapi

    Lecture 2: Quick Tour Of Strapi Code

    Lecture 3: Connect To Database With SQLTools

    Lecture 4: Single Type

    Lecture 5: Test Api

    Lecture 6: Build Dynamic Home Page

    Chapter 4: Strapi Collection Type

    Lecture 1: Create The Content Type

    Lecture 2: Generate Data

    Lecture 3: Upload Images

    Lecture 4: Associate Images To Content

    Chapter 5: Ui List View

    Lecture 1: Route Group And Layout

    Lecture 2: Render List

    Lecture 3: Populate Image

    Lecture 4: Style The List

    Lecture 5: Pagination

    Lecture 6: Filter By Attribute

    Chapter 6: Relations

    Lecture 1: Create A Related Content Type

    Lecture 2: Render Related Content Type

    Lecture 3: Filter By Related Content Type

    Chapter 7: Contact Form

    Lecture 1: Create The Server Action

    Lecture 2: Create The Contact Form

    Chapter 8: Sorting

    Lecture 1: Sort By Attribute

    Chapter 9: Detail Page

    Lecture 1: Detail Page

    Lecture 2: Radar Chart

    Chapter 10: Deployment

    Lecture 1: Deployment Intro

    Lecture 2: Deploy Strapi To Heroku

    Lecture 3: Cloudinary

    Lecture 4: Data Transfer

    Lecture 5: Deploy Next To Vercel

    Lecture 6: Caching

    Lecture 7: Test The Contact Form

    Chapter 11: Extra

    Lecture 1: Recap

    Lecture 2: Extra Topics

    Lecture 3: Request Memoization

    Lecture 4: Data Cache

    Lecture 5: Revalidation

    Lecture 6: Full Route Cache

    Lecture 7: Router Cache

    Lecture 8: Image

    Lecture 9: Link Prefetching

    Lecture 10: Nextjs Tips

    Lecture 11: Strapi Tips

    Chapter 12: Bonus

    Lecture 1: Bonus

    Instructors

  • Full Stack Next.js And Strapi  No.2
    Travis Luong
    Full Stack Developer
  • Rating Distribution

  • 1 stars: 0 votes
  • 2 stars: 0 votes
  • 3 stars: 0 votes
  • 4 stars: 1 votes
  • 5 stars: 2 votes
  • Frequently Asked Questions

    How long do I have access to the course materials?

    You can view and review the lecture materials indefinitely, like an on-demand channel.

    Can I take my courses with me wherever I go?

    Definitely! If you have an internet connection, courses on Udemy are available on any device at any time. If you don’t have an internet connection, some instructors also let their students download course lectures. That’s up to the instructor though, so make sure you get on their good side!